the triangles are congruent by the sss congruence theorem. which rigid transformation(s) can map δfgh onto δvwx? reflection, then rotation reflection, then translation rotation, then translation rotation, then dilation
Step1: Analyze Rigid Transformations
Rigid transformations (reflection, rotation, translation) preserve congruence (shape and size). Dilation changes size, so options with dilation (rotation, then dilation) are invalid. Now, check reflection/rotation + translation.
Step2: Check Triangle Orientation
First, reflect \( \triangle FGH \) over the vertical line (to align the sides), then translate (slide) to match \( \triangle VWX \). Rotation alone or reflection + rotation may not align as well. The correct sequence is reflection, then translation (since after reflection, a translation can move the triangle to the correct position, and both are rigid transformations preserving congruence). The option "reflection, then translation" fits.
